Amongst all the softball questions from Greta and all the “Ah, Ahs” from Janet Napolitano, there was one quote from the DHS security that really caught my attention. When Greta asked her about the two different ways Republicans and Democrats want to go about “immigration reform”, Greta mentioned to Napolitano that Republicans want to secure the borders first, before any sort of immigration reform would take place. Napolitano’s response?

“If I knew what was meant by secure the border that would be one thing”

Earlier this week, on a prominent Mobile, Ala. morning drive show (Sean & Wayne, 106.5 WAVH), Secretary of Homeland Security Janet Napolitano made a pretty big gaffe during an interview. As it was wrapping up Napolitano wanted to pat herself on the back for working with Alabama officials on day one in responding to the Gulf oil spill. And while mentioning that she had met with Alabama officials including Gov. Haley Barbour. The problem – he’s governor of Mississippi.
